To all persons interested in the above captioned estate, by Petition of

Petitioner Pamela J. Felbaum of Groton, MA

a Will has been admitted to informal probate.

Pamela J. Felbaum of Groton, MA has been informally appointed as the Personal Representative of the estate to serve without surety on the bond.

The estate is being administered under informal procedure by the Personal Representative under the Massachusetts Uniform Probate Code without supervision by the Court. Inventory and accounts are not required to be filed with the Court, but interested parties are entitled to notice regarding the administration from the Personal Representative and can petition the Court in any matter relating to the estate, including distribution of assets and expenses of administration. Interested parties are entitled to petition the Court to institute formal proceedings and to obtain orders terminating or restricting the powers of Personal Representatives appointed under informal procedure A copy of the Petition and Will, if any, can be obtained from the Petitioner.

The Groton Historical Commission is presently seeking up to three alternate members. Alternate members are non-voting members of the Commission that participate in Historical Commission meetings and preservation projects and may serve as temporary voting members in the absence of one or more of the Commissioners.  In time as volunteers rotate off the Commission alternate members would be offered the opportunity to rotate in as voting members.  The ideal candidates would be residents of Groton interested in public service and preserving the Town's history and historical assets.  The Commission meets monthly at the Town Hall.  Interested parties are encouraged to contact Aubrey Theall, Chair, at histcomm@grotonma.gov or to attend a scheduled meeting.  See https://www.grotonma.gov/government/boards-and-committees/historical-com... for more information about the Commission or www.grotonma.gov for a schedule of upcoming meetings.
